
The negative arguments against transplants The negative arguments against transplants mainly invoke the sanctity of the human body and the spiritual dimension that these basic organs have in Old Testament anthropology, which is retained in the Patristic tradition. The heart, the blood, the liver and the kidneys are linked, in particular in the Old Testament with the spiritual life of the believer. In the Orthodox ascetic tradition, too, the physical heart is directly linked to the spiritual life. The way to a person’s deeper, spiritual heart is through the physical heart.
